PostPosted: Wed Mar 05, 2003 12:45 pm    Post subject: sys-apps/file vulnerability !! Reply with quote

Hi guys,

see this: http://www.securityfocus.org/archive/1/313837/2003-03-02/2003-03-08/0

I can see on file's homepage that the newest version is v3.41 - and as this vulnerability only goes for v3.39 and older - I'm suggesting we get an updated ebuild out :)

PostPosted: Wed Mar 05, 2003 1:51 pm    Post subject: Reply with quote

Oh, and ofcourse why this is a bad thing is that

It is NOT only a local exploit - it can be EXPLOITED REMOTELY if you use content-filters such as amavis, amavis-ng amavisd or amavisd-new as far as I'm aware of.

So all you using those filters - and perhaps others? would do nicely to upgrade your file tool :)
